Hourly prices describe how much an attorney fees for each and every hour worked with your situation. These can vary from $150-$ 750 per hour, depending on the intricacy of the instance and the place where it's being handled. Backup charges, however, are based upon a percentage of any negotiation or court honor https://mariorwoj899.cavandoragh.org/8-reasons-that-you-require-an-auto-mishap-attorney resulting from the lawsuit.

However, per hour fees are less usual for personal injury instances. The majority of people choose legal representatives that work with a contingency basis because it's more foreseeable and much less financially risky for the customer. In a contingency charge setup, a lawyer agrees to accept a set percentage of your recuperation as payment. This indicates that if you win your instance, your attorney will gather their backup costs and expenditures from the cash granted to you.

If we do not win, we absorb the loss of any kind of expenses that were spent into the instance.

The arrangement must likewise alert the customer of any type of expenses they will certainly owe, even if they win. At the end of a contingent cost matter, the attorney should offer the client a composed declaration. If a recuperation occurs, it has to show how the compensation to the client was determined. Nonetheless, according to Regulation 1.5 of the Version Rules of Specialist Conduct, a legal representative can not charge, or accumulate an unreasonable charge or an unreasonable amount for expense. If a legal representative is found to have done this, they can be reported to the Workplace of Bar Counsel in your territory.
